Here's the itinerary -
America West HP 800 Ontario (ONT) 605a-805a Phoenix (PHX) 933a-1105a Salt Lake City (SLC) 737-200 X7
Vanguard NJ 108 Salt Lake City (SLC) 125p-240p Denver (DEN) 305p-540p Kansas City (MCI) 737-200 Daily
Southwest WN 698 Kansas City (MCI) 700p-758p St. Louis (STL) 820p-1015p Louisville (SDF) 737-200 X6
